We as Reef Keepers inevitably spend countless amounts of hours staring at our fish tanks. I mean its part of the love we have for this Hobby. And I’m positive many if not all of you at one point or another have been looking at your tank and noticed right away “Oh Crap, something’s wrong”, and felt your heart drop. Well that exact feeling hit me last night around 08:00pm. I noticed right away that the current being moved in my tank wasn’t right and right away I noticed my return pump wasn’t doing anything. And it wasn’t so easily noticed as my CL was running at that moment. I immediately powered on my Fuge light and went straight for my Mag 7 return pump and placed two fingers on it and almost had a finger cook out as that was how hot my pump was. I unplugged it and removed it from next to my sump. The damned impeller inside the pump froze causing the outer housing of the Mag to begin to melt!!! Luckily I had a spare pump. No pics as I just threw it away but WOW what a scare!!! Let this be a lesson for any of you Mag pump users out there using these pumps externally.
